Position Summary
The Senior Scheduler is responsible for creating construction schedules using Primavera Project Planning software (P6), coordinating project reporting to clients, managing resource requirements, and providing two-week advance schedules and other schedule updates. This role will provide schedule analysis, progress reports, and change impact analysis to support efficient project execution and ensure schedule integrity across all phases of construction.
What You'll Do
- Develop, monitor, and update integrated project plans and schedules to ensure projects are executed in the most efficient manner possible.
- Prepare baseline schedules and schedule basis documents for approval by project teams.
- Assess impacts on the critical path and near-critical activities and report findings to the project team.
- Monitor schedule deviations and variances and assist in developing corrective action methods.
- Prepare and provide schedule progress reports, trending charts, and schedule analysis on a periodic basis.
- Maintain a record of scope changes, trends, and variances that affect schedule performance.
- Ensure the credibility and accuracy of schedule information through consistent review and validation.
- Review schedules with project team members regularly to incorporate timely data and progress updates.
- Analyze and verify schedules from subcontractors and vendors for logic and accuracy.
- Evaluate activity sequences for constructability and identify opportunities for optimization.
- Make recommendations to manage float and resequencing activities to achieve project milestones and target completion dates.
- Analyze change orders for schedule impacts and recommend appropriate adjustments.
- Resource load schedules as required by the project team.
- Conduct job-site walks to verify physical progress of scheduled activities.
- Facilitate project scheduling and interactive planning meetings as needed.
- Participate in project and departmental staff meetings.
- Comply with established scheduling practices and procedures.
- Document and record project historical schedule information and lessons learned for future reference.
- Provide guidance and training to developing planners.
